Single isolated reinforced concrete pad foundation with optional pedestal. Demonstrates BS 8666:2020 reinforcement scheduling integrated with the four-standard rendering invariant. Example params: length=2 m (0.5–10), width=2 m (0.5–10), thickness=0.45 m (0.15–2). Example call: {"params": {"length": 2, "width": 2, "thickness": 0.45}, "standard": "MMHW"}. Omitted parameters use sensible engineering defaults. Pass deliverables=["xlsx","dxf","pdf"] (any subset) to also receive one-shot download URLs in the same call: Excel BoQ (both tiers, watermarked free) plus the dimensioned DXF (CAD) and PDF drawing sheets (paid tier).
